- 博客(9)
- 资源 (2)
- 收藏
- 关注
原创 整体复盘----java实现简单版的坦克对战
一、预备知识1、java绘图机制2、多线程基础二、实现过程Tank类(抽象出坦克的共有属性比如横纵坐标、方向、子弹对象及子弹数量,构造器只有横纵坐标并提供相应的getter和setter方法;共有方法比如坦克移动、创建子弹) @SuppressWarnings("all")public class Tank{ private int x; //坦克横坐标 private int y; //坦克纵坐标 private int direct;//表示方向(0-上,
2021-09-20 09:52:58
277
原创 数字时钟——FPGA
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档文章目录设计要求 一、如何分频(即生成想要频率的时钟信号)? 二、利用视觉暂留 三、数码管显示数字原理 四、设计流程 1.所需端口以及变量定义 2.产生频率为1的累计时钟信号 3.秒、分、时 各个位数的累加 4.产生数码管扫描时钟信号 5.扫描时实现片选,以便利用视觉暂留 6.显示数字(注意分隔点DP的点亮与否) 五、板上实现 总结设计要求用FPGA实现一个数字时钟——用ve..
2021-05-29 15:00:24
2694
原创 verilog实现三人表决器
verilog实现三人表决器——FPGA上实现一、38译码器的实现并封装成IP核 二、蜂鸣器的简易实现 三、用封装好的38译码器IP核来实现三人表决器 四、FPGA板上验证要求提示:以下是本篇文章正文内容,下面案例可供参考一、38译码器的实现并封装成IP核module v74x138(g1, g2a_l, g2b_l,a,y_l) ;input g1,g2a_l,g2b_l;input[2:0] a;output[7:0] y_l;r...
2021-05-18 21:10:01
10914
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人